In the summer of 1975, Echo Park hosted the first Lotus Blossom Festival, a celebration of its namesake flowers and of Asian culture. Each year a different Asian culture is showcased, and this year — the fest's 37th — Bangladesh was the host country. Bangladeshi dancers and musicians performed while attendees noshed on food from the Asian food court. But, as always, the flowers were the stars. Echo Park is home to the largest lotus bed in the Western United States and this year's bloom was the showiest in years.
